Course structure

• Fundamentals of Carbon Capture and Storage (CCS) Technologies
• Policy and Regulatory Frameworks for CCS Implementation
• Carbon Capture Techniques: Pre-Combustion, Post-Combustion, and Oxy-Fuel
• Storage Solutions: Geological Sequestration and Monitoring
• Economic and Financial Modeling for CCS Projects
• Risk Assessment and Management in CCS Execution
• Lifecycle Analysis and Environmental Impact of CCS
• Stakeholder Engagement and Public Perception of CCS
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Global CCS Projects
• Emerging Technologies and Innovations in Carbon Management

Career path

Carbon Capture Engineer

Design and implement carbon capture systems to reduce emissions in industrial processes. High demand in the UK energy sector.

Storage Solutions Specialist

Develop and manage underground storage facilities for captured CO2, ensuring safety and compliance with regulations.

Environmental Policy Advisor

Advise governments and organizations on carbon capture and storage policies to meet climate goals.

Project Manager (CCS)

Oversee large-scale carbon capture and storage projects, ensuring timely and cost-effective execution.
